Factors Affecting Roofing Cost Estimates

A variety of factors can sway the final cost estimate for a new roof. The extent of your roof plays a key role, with larger roofs naturally requiring more materials and labor. Selecting the type of roofing material is another major influence. Asphalt shingles are typically cost-effective, while slate options can be substantially more expensive. The intricacy of your roof's design also matters. Features like multiple slopes, dormers, or skylights can increase the time and expertise required for installation, thus driving up the overall cost. Don't forget about supplemental costs like permits, disposal fees, and unforeseen issues that may arise during the process.

Common Roofing Problems and Solutions

A roof is a crucial element of any building, providing protection from the elements. However, over time, roofs can experience numerous problems that require attention.

Here are some common roofing issues and their possible solutions:

  • {Missing or Damaged Shingles: This is one of the mostcommon roofing problems, often caused by strong winds or hail. Replacement of the damaged shingles is typically needed to prevent further water damage.{
  • {Leaks: Leaks can occur due to a variety of reasons, such as improperly installed flashing, cracked shingles, or clogged gutters. It's important to address leaks promptly to avoid interior damage.{
  • {Moss and Algae Growth: Moss and algae can grow on roofs, especially in humid climates. This can trap moisture and contribute to damage. Regular cleaning and application of a roof anti-fungal can help prevent this problem.{
  • {Sagging Roof: A sagging roof is a serious problem that indicates structural damage. It's essential to have a professional inspect the roof immediately and make necessary repairs.{

By being aware of common roofing problems and taking timely action, homeowners can help extend the life of their roofs and prevent costly damage.

DIY vs. Expert Roofing Installation Costs

Deciding whether to tackle a roofing project yourself or hire the expertise of a professional can be a tough choice. Both options come with their own set of expenses. DIY roofing can seem appealing due to its potential for cost reduction, but remember, materials and tools can still add up, plus there's the risk of injury or improper installation leading to further expenses down the line. Professional roofing contractors offer guaranteed workmanship and experience, ensuring a long-lasting, sturdy roof. While their services come at a higher upfront cost, they often provide warranties and peace of mind that DIY simply can't match.

  • In conclusion, the best choice depends on your individual circumstances, budget, and skillset with roofing work.

Determining Roofing Material Requirements for Your Home

Before undertaking your roofing task, it's crucial to precisely figure out the amount of roofing material you'll need. A overestimation can lead to costly delays and extra trips to the hardware store. To get started, determine the square meters of your roof by segmenting it into manageable sections.

Then, include the pitch of your roof, as this will affect the amount of material necessary. Don't forget to account for any chimneys, which will demand additional cuts and supplies.

Once you have a definite understanding of your roof's dimensions, you can reference roofing material specifications provided by the supplier. These guidelines often contain information on how much material is needed per square meter.

Finally, it's always a good idea to speak to a professional roofing contractor. They can give an accurate assessment of your construction needs and assist you in selecting the right materials for your home.

Advice for Extending the Lifespan of Your Roof

Maintaining a durable roof should be a priority for any homeowner. A well-maintained roof protects your home from the weather, adding value and enhancing its lifespan. Regular inspections are essential to identify potential issues before they become major problems. Examine for signs of damage, such as missing or damaged shingles, leaks, and cracks. Addressing these concerns promptly can prevent further deterioration and costly repairs down the road.

  • Schedule regular roof inspections by a qualified roofing contractor at least once a year.
  • Maintain your gutters clean to stop water buildup, which can lead to leaks and damage.
  • Cut back tree branches that come the roof to reduce the risk of damage from falling limbs or debris.

Evaluate installing a roof sealant to protect your shingles from UV damage and other environmental factors.
